摘要
Icing phenomena have caused problems in aviation, electric power, and transportation. Lubricating coatings show anti-icing potential but are limited by ice adhesion and durability. Here, we constructed a durable, low-adhesion matrix/lubricant (SBU/SO) anti-icing coating by introducing a B–O-bonded silicone resin. The SBU/SO coating not only had high hardness but also displayed long-term low ice adhesion strength (4.06 kPa). It was found that the exchange of B–O bonds enhanced chain slipperiness and accelerated the movement of the lubricant, which disrupted the formation of ice nucleation and weakened the interfacial force between ice and the SBU/SO coating. Consequently, the incorporation of B–O dynamic bonds significantly enhanced the impact resistance of the SBU/SO coating because the sacrificial bond effect of the B–O dynamic bond effectively protected the lubricant and inhibited its loss from the matrix resin. This work inspired the design of a durable anti-icing coating with low ice adhesion, promoting practical engineering applications.
